What Experts Agree On

What Experts Love

  • ADT brand name carries weight with insurance providers
  • No professional installation fee — fully self-install
  • Adhesive-mounted sensors with app-guided setup
  • Z-Wave compatible for some third-party devices

Common Criticisms

  • Highest 5-year cost at $2,188 with monitoring
  • ADT+ app is less polished than Ring or SimpliSafe
  • Monthly monitoring fee higher than competitors
  • Limited smart home integration compared to Ring
